The process of creating this combination chart involves a few steps during which the chart
looks completely wrong. You need to overlook the chart in those steps and keep progress-
ing through the steps, as follows:
1. Set up your data with months in column A, old-store sales for this year in column B,
new-store sales for this year in column C, and last year’s sales in column D.
2. Select cells A1:D13 and create a stacked column chart. Initially, Excel stacks prior-year
sales on top of the other sales, and you have a chart that is not remotely close to the
expected outcome.
